House Prices (2025)
Average Price by Property Type (2025)
Flitwick's detached homes (£513,932) command roughly 2.6× the price of a flat (£201,440).
Price Trend (11 Years)
Flitwick prices have risen 19% over the last 9 years (£295,296 → £351,379).
| Property Type | Average | Median | Sales Count |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| £513,932 | £500,000 | 37 |
| Semi-Detached | £366,309 | £365,500 | 80 |
| Terraced | £296,312 | £297,500 | 60 |
| Flat | £201,440 | £200,000 | 25 |
